Horse racing-Sovereignty rules muddy track to win Kentucky Derby

(Reuters) -Sovereignty won the 151st running of the Kentucky Derby in Louisville, Kentucky, in a thrilling fight to the finish line on Saturday to capture the first leg of U.S. thoroughbred racing's famed Triple Crown.

The bay colt thrived in the wet and sloppy conditions at Churchill Downs to finish the 1-1/4-mile race in two minutes and 2.31 seconds, beating the heavy favourite Journalism down the final straight.
